为何使用 redis 集群

2025-01-15 02:57:00   小编

为何使用 Redis 集群

在当今数字化快速发展的时代,数据处理与存储的需求日益增长,Redis 集群凭借其独特优势,成为众多开发者的首选。那么,究竟为何要使用 Redis 集群呢?

强大的高可用性是 Redis 集群备受青睐的关键原因之一。在传统的单机存储系统中,一旦服务器出现故障,整个服务可能会陷入瘫痪。而 Redis 集群采用分布式架构,数据分散存储在多个节点上。即使某个节点发生故障,其他节点依然能够正常工作,确保系统持续运行,极大地提高了应用程序的可用性,减少因单点故障导致的业务中断风险。

Redis 集群具备出色的可扩展性。随着业务的不断发展,数据量和访问量会持续攀升。Redis 集群可以轻松地通过添加新的节点来应对增长的需求,实现线性扩展。这种灵活的扩展能力,使得企业无需在业务发展初期就投入大量资源构建庞大的系统,降低了成本,同时又能随着业务的增长灵活调整架构。

Redis 集群拥有极高的读写性能。由于数据分布在多个节点,读写操作可以并行处理,大大提高了数据的读写速度。对于一些对实时性要求极高的应用场景,如在线游戏、实时数据分析等,Redis 集群能够快速响应用户请求,提供流畅的用户体验。

另外,Redis 支持多种数据结构,如字符串、哈希、列表、集合等。这种丰富的数据结构使得开发者可以根据具体的业务需求进行灵活的数据存储和操作,极大地提高了开发效率。

最后,Redis 集群具有良好的兼容性和广泛的生态系统。它可以与多种编程语言和框架无缝集成,并且有众多的工具和插件可供使用,方便开发者进行管理和维护。

Redis 集群凭借其高可用性、可扩展性、高性能、丰富的数据结构以及良好的生态系统,为现代应用程序的开发和运行提供了强大的支持,这也是越来越多开发者选择使用它的原因。

TAGS: redis集群原理 Redis集群优势 Redis集群应用场景 redis集群选择原因

欢迎使用万千站长工具!

Welcome to www.zzTool.com